Output 90aee60bb3eb4e5ddf6abf521afb691f28ceb470c4594a0526af8b1b1376c51e:0

value
19130349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3f3bc6fcbf375b00de19c231cf39716cda2d4ec OP_EQUAL
address
MRmFyv8k5U8boDdh6P5EoCmgZKQu1HLuVq
transaction
90aee60bb3eb4e5ddf6abf521afb691f28ceb470c4594a0526af8b1b1376c51e
spent
true